Cargando...
Buscando...
Nada coincide
Referencia de la clase sage.ew.db.DB._TableInformationSchema

Clase para las caché de estructuras de tablas. Más...

Métodos públicos

 _TableInformationSchema ()
 Inicializa una nueva instancia de la clase.
 
 _TableInformationSchema (string tcDataBase, string tcTable)
 Inicializa una nueva instancia de la clase y carga la estructura.
 
bool _ExisteCampo (string tcCampo)
 Comprueba si el campo existe en la tabla.
 
int _AnchuraCampo (string tcCampo)
 Devuelve la anchura del campo.
 
string _TipoCampo (string tcCampo)
 Ens retorna el tipus d'un camp a una taula determinada. (PE-90860) Només SQLSERVER.
 
string _TipoCampoExtended (string tcCampo)
 Ens retorna el tipus d'un camp a una taula determinada. (PE-90860) Només SQLSERVER.
 
object _ValorPorDefecto (string tcCampo)
 Devuelve la anchura del campo.
 
bool _PermiteNulos (string tcCampo)
 Nos devuelve si un campo permite nulos. (PE-104270) Només SQLSERVER.
 
string _Collation (string tcCampo)
 Devuelve el collation de un campo.
 

Campos de datos

string _DataBase
 Base de datos de la tabla.
 
string _Table
 Tabla de la que se recupera la estructura.
 
DataTable _INFORMATION_SCHEMA = new DataTable()
 DataTable que contiene la estructura.
 

Descripción detallada

Clase para las caché de estructuras de tablas.

Definición en la línea 9723 del archivo DB.cs.

Documentación de constructores y destructores

◆ _TableInformationSchema() [1/2]

sage.ew.db.DB._TableInformationSchema._TableInformationSchema ( )
inline

Inicializa una nueva instancia de la clase.

Definición en la línea 9743 del archivo DB.cs.

◆ _TableInformationSchema() [2/2]

sage.ew.db.DB._TableInformationSchema._TableInformationSchema ( string tcDataBase,
string tcTable )
inline

Inicializa una nueva instancia de la clase y carga la estructura.

Definición en la línea 9751 del archivo DB.cs.

Documentación de funciones miembro

◆ _AnchuraCampo()

int sage.ew.db.DB._TableInformationSchema._AnchuraCampo ( string tcCampo)
inline

Devuelve la anchura del campo.

Parámetros
tcCampo
Devuelve

Definición en la línea 9839 del archivo DB.cs.

◆ _Collation()

string sage.ew.db.DB._TableInformationSchema._Collation ( string tcCampo)
inline

Devuelve el collation de un campo.

Parámetros
tcCampo
Devuelve
Devolverá un string con el collation

Definición en la línea 10031 del archivo DB.cs.

◆ _ExisteCampo()

bool sage.ew.db.DB._TableInformationSchema._ExisteCampo ( string tcCampo)
inline

Comprueba si el campo existe en la tabla.

Parámetros
tcCampo
Devuelve

Definición en la línea 9819 del archivo DB.cs.

◆ _PermiteNulos()

bool sage.ew.db.DB._TableInformationSchema._PermiteNulos ( string tcCampo)
inline

Nos devuelve si un campo permite nulos. (PE-104270) Només SQLSERVER.

Parámetros
tcCamponombre del campo
Devuelve
Devolverá true si permite nulos, caso contrario, false

Definición en la línea 10006 del archivo DB.cs.

◆ _TipoCampo()

string sage.ew.db.DB._TableInformationSchema._TipoCampo ( string tcCampo)
inline

Ens retorna el tipus d'un camp a una taula determinada. (PE-90860) Només SQLSERVER.

Parámetros
tcCampo
Devuelve
Devolverá un string con el tipo de campo estandar (caracter,numerico,logico,fecha)

Definición en la línea 9867 del archivo DB.cs.

◆ _TipoCampoExtended()

string sage.ew.db.DB._TableInformationSchema._TipoCampoExtended ( string tcCampo)
inline

Ens retorna el tipus d'un camp a una taula determinada. (PE-90860) Només SQLSERVER.

Parámetros
tcCampo
Devuelve
Devolverá un string con el tipo de campo estandar (caracter,numerico,logico,fecha)

Definición en la línea 9892 del archivo DB.cs.

◆ _ValorPorDefecto()

object sage.ew.db.DB._TableInformationSchema._ValorPorDefecto ( string tcCampo)
inline

Devuelve la anchura del campo.

Parámetros
tcCampo
Devuelve

Definición en la línea 9929 del archivo DB.cs.

Documentación de campos

◆ _DataBase

string sage.ew.db.DB._TableInformationSchema._DataBase

Base de datos de la tabla.

Definición en la línea 9728 del archivo DB.cs.

◆ _INFORMATION_SCHEMA

DataTable sage.ew.db.DB._TableInformationSchema._INFORMATION_SCHEMA = new DataTable()

DataTable que contiene la estructura.

Definición en la línea 9738 del archivo DB.cs.

◆ _Table

string sage.ew.db.DB._TableInformationSchema._Table

Tabla de la que se recupera la estructura.

Definición en la línea 9733 del archivo DB.cs.


La documentación de esta clase está generada del siguiente archivo: